NASFAA Mention: DACA Students to Get Emergency Aid From California Systems

"While Democratic senators continue to criticize U.S. Education Secretary Betsy DeVos for excluding so-called DACA students from receiving emergency grants, the University of California and California State University systems said they will use their own funds to help the immigrant students during the pandemic," Inside Higher Ed reports.

... "Justin Draeger, president and CEO of the National Association of Student Financial Aid Administrators, said other colleges considering giving grants to those covered by DACA do not want to say so publicly. 'We applaud any schools who can garner the will and resources to care for students who have been excluded by the Trump administration,' he said in an email."
